有哪些网站的数据库
-
数据库是许多网站的核心组成部分,用于存储和管理网站的数据。以下是一些常见的网站数据库:
-
MySQL:MySQL是一个流行的开源关系型数据库管理系统,广泛用于许多网站和应用程序中。许多大公司,如Facebook、Twitter和YouTube等,都在其基础架构中使用MySQL。
-
PostgreSQL:PostgreSQL是另一个流行的开源关系型数据库管理系统,它提供了许多先进的功能,如事务处理、多版本并发控制和JSON支持。许多大型网站和企业都在其生产环境中使用PostgreSQL。
-
MongoDB:MongoDB是一个流行的开源文档型数据库管理系统,它使用JSON风格的文档存储数据,非常适用于大规模应用程序和云计算环境。许多新兴的网站和移动应用程序选择MongoDB作为其数据库解决方案。
-
Oracle Database:Oracle Database是一个商业关系型数据库管理系统,被许多大型企业和金融机构广泛使用。它提供了强大的数据管理功能和高性能的处理能力,适合用于大规模企业应用程序。
-
Microsoft SQL Server:Microsoft SQL Server是微软开发的关系型数据库管理系统,提供了广泛的企业级数据库功能和集成开发工具。许多Windows平台上的网站和企业应用程序选择SQL Server作为其数据库后端。
-
Amazon Aurora:Amazon Aurora是亚马逊AWS提供的关系型数据库服务,基于MySQL和PostgreSQL引擎,提供高性能、可扩展性和可用性。许多基于AWS云平台的网站和应用程序选择Amazon Aurora作为其数据库解决方案。
-
Redis:Redis是一个开源的内存数据库,用于快速地存储和检索数据。它常被用于缓存、会话存储和消息队列等应用场景,许多高性能的网站和应用程序选择Redis作为其数据缓存服务。
-
SQLite:SQLite是一个轻量级的嵌入式关系型数据库管理系统,适用于移动应用程序和小型网站。它无需服务器端配置,数据存储在单个文件中,便于部署和管理。
以上是一些常见的网站数据库,每种数据库都有其适用的场景和优势,网站开发者可以根据自身需求和技术栈选择合适的数据库解决方案。
1年前 -
-
网站可以使用多种类型的数据库来存储数据,常见的数据库类型包括关系型数据库、非关系型数据库和内存数据库。下面将介绍一些常见的网站数据库类型:
-
MySQL:MySQL 是一种开源的关系型数据库管理系统,广泛应用于网站开发中。许多大型网站如Facebook、Twitter和YouTube等都使用MySQL作为其后端数据库。
-
PostgreSQL:PostgreSQL 是一种功能强大的开源关系型数据库管理系统,它具有高级的特性和性能,被一些大型网站如Instagram和Uber所采用。
-
Oracle:Oracle 是一种商业关系型数据库管理系统,它被许多大型企业级网站所采用,能够提供高可靠性和可扩展性。
-
MongoDB:MongoDB 是一种非关系型数据库,采用文档存储,适用于需要大量数据存储和高性能读写的网站。许多新兴的社交网站和电子商务网站选择 MongoDB 作为其数据库。
-
Redis:Redis 是一种内存数据库,用于支持高速数据访问和缓存。许多需要快速读写和缓存的网站都会使用 Redis 来提升性能。
这些数据库类型都有各自的优势和适用场景,网站可以根据自身的需求选择合适的数据库类型来存储和管理数据。
1年前 -
-
有关网站数据库的信息在整个互联网上是非常庞大和复杂的,因为每个网站可能都有自己独特的数据库系统和架构。然而,我们可以根据网站的类型和功能来大致分为一些常见的数据库类型。以下是一些常见类型的网站数据库:
-
电子商务网站数据库
- 电子商务网站通常会使用关系型数据库管理系统(RDBMS)来存储产品信息、订单数据、客户信息等。常见的数据库系统包括MySQL、PostgreSQL、Oracle、SQL Server等。例如,亚马逊使用的是Oracle数据库,而eBay使用的是MySQL数据库。
-
社交网络网站数据库
- 社交网络网站需要存储大量的用户信息、社交关系、帖子、评论等数据。通常会选择NoSQL数据库作为后端存储,因为NoSQL数据库能够更好地处理大量的非结构化数据。例如,Facebook使用的是Cassandra数据库和HBase数据库,而Twitter使用的是Redis数据库和Cassandra数据库。
-
新闻媒体网站数据库
- 新闻媒体网站需要存储大量的文章内容、图片、视频等。他们通常也会选择关系型数据库用于存储文章的元数据和信息,以及NoSQL数据库用于存储非结构化的内容数据。
-
博客和内容管理系统(CMS)数据库
- 博客和CMS通常使用关系型数据库来存储文章内容、评论、用户信息和权限等。WordPress使用MySQL数据库,而Drupal可以支持多种数据库系统,包括MySQL和PostgreSQL等。
总的来说,不同类型的网站会选择不同的数据库系统来满足其特定的需求。在选择数据库系统时,网站开发者需要考虑数据的结构、读写比例、扩展性、一致性和可用性等因素。
1年前 -


